Unsecured Debt Consolidation Loans

Millions of people across the United States today are in debt to some degree — some more so than others. Debt can accrue through many ways and credit card debt is the most common method. Overspending can happen when you do not keep track of your purchases. You do, however, have options when you cannot seem to find a way to pay off your debt.

Debt consolidation loans were specifically developed to give people with large debt the means to pay it off and start to repair their credit score. When you first decide to apply for a loan, it is important that you research each debt consolidation lender very carefully. Each one has different terms of service, rules, and also interest rates.

The fastest most accurate way to research a creditor is to use the Internet. You can research multiple companies within minutes. When you apply for a loan to consolidate your debt, it is the same process as a personal loan. You can be denied, however the lender needs to supply you with the reasons why your application was rejected.

There are two types of loans for consolidating debts: A secured loan and an unsecured loan. A secured consolidation loan is when you have to have either collateral such as your home or car in order to be approved for the loan. If you are a homeowner, you may be able to be approved for a loan using the equity of your home. An unsecured consolidation loan is when you apply and are approved for a loan with no collateral. These types of loans generally have a higher interest rate.

Once you are approved for either one of these loans, a debt consolidation specialist will negotiate with your creditors to lower your balance and interest rate with them. They will then take all of your debt and pay it off with the loan that you received.

You will still owe the debt to the lender, however it will be one payment each month and the premium is adjusted to your income. It is important to remember that there is an interest rate with debt consolidation loans; however, it will not be nearly as much as you were paying each creditor. This can mean the difference in being debt free or ending up in bankruptcy court. It can assist you to get out of debt and rebuild your credit.

Get in touch with a debt relief company and avail of a free counseling session with their consultant. The consultant will analyze your financial situation and finish an income and expenditure review to determine how much you can pay towards your monthly bills.

If your consultant recommends a debt consolidation program as the best solution for you, they will send in the required documents for you to sign. The consultant will also explain the fees required and provide you with an authority form, which will permit them to talk to your creditors on your behalf.

The consultant will review the outstanding balances on each of your debts and complete an income and expenditure analysis. This will be sent to your creditors along with the proposal for a payment plan you can afford.

The debt consultant then coordinates with your creditors or collection agency to cut your interest rates. This will reduce your monthly payments. Your consultant will also ask creditors to freeze or reduce extra charges and late fees on your accounts so that you don’t have to pay more money.

Once your debt is consolidated, the monthly payment that you send to the consolidation company will be distributed among your creditors. You won’t have the hassle of dealing with several creditors all at once as multiple bills are consolidated into a single monthly payment.

The debt consolidation company will forward your payment to your creditors a few days after it receives your payment. You will probably receive creditor statements to confirm the receipt of your payment.

The consultant will usually update your financial status every six months. If your financial situation changes, you should immediately alert your consultant so that they can review your status and then ask your creditors for a different payment plan if needed. Your financial consultant will also assist you in budgeting. They may also offer money management tips so that you can effectively organize your finances.

Types Of Loans

Secured Loans:

This type of loan is given to the customer only when the latter has a house or some property of considerable value to mortgage. In such loans, the borrower gets a larger amount of debt consolidation loan at a lower interest rate. However, it is advised that the borrower should commit to this type of loan only if he is sure of his repayment capabilities. Or he would stand a chance of even losing the roof over his head!

Unsecured Loans:

Unsecured loans are those loans that are given to the customer without any property assurance. Such debt consolidation loans are risky and tend to trap the borrower who already has a bad credit history. Their interest rates are higher than the secured loans and the loan amount is much lower too. There can be a situation, where the borrower is actually paying more than what he would have paid if he decided to pay the creditors himself.
